Ticket: Vault lockout blocking Splitgrove assignment service. External plugin authors querying experiment arms receive 503s because the service cannot read its salt material from the sealed vault, which auto-locked after a node restart in the Arboria region. Assignments remain deterministic once restored; no re-bucketing will occur. To unseal, the operator must enter the recovery passphrase provided below.

unlock words, bawef-kahap: sorax-sorir-quenys-aldok

## DeployBot Onboarding

As a code reviewer at Quellworth Systems, you'll interact with DeployBot, our chat bot that reports deploy status for every merge you approve. DeployBot posts pipeline state in the #releases channel and answers queries like "status of build 4821." To register your reviewer account, run /deploybot enroll and confirm the prompt. If you ever lose access, DeployBot accepts a recovery passphrase instead of re-enrollment. The passphrase for reviewer accounts is below.

unlock words, kawip-yafof: oliir-raldor-framir-druok-eliix-quenwyn-kasion

## Releases — ScanBridge Integration

Support team notes. Releases ship monthly from the Ferndale build server. Each build bundles the scanner firmware shim and the POS adapter for Tillstone terminals. Verify the release by checking the printed checksum against the manifest in the release notes; mismatches mean a corrupted download, not a compatibility issue. Do not hand customers unsigned builds under any circumstances. Every distributable archive must be verified against the current release key, which is shown below.

release key, bajof-tadug: bky4_GCYF

### Changelog — Surgeload 4.2

Heads up, plugin folks: we've bumped the default concurrency and ramp settings for checkout-flow load tests. The old defaults were way too gentle for the new Cartwheel checkout, so cold-cache runs looked rosier than reality. If your plugin reads these at startup, re-check your assumptions. The new default configuration shipping with 4.2 is shown below.

settings of fahag-haduf:
[ulaox]
port = 8443
region = south-2
host = ulaox.lumiccorp.internal
timeout_ms = 500
retries = 8